Condition:New Brand:permatex Manufacturer Part Number:80279

 
Permatex® Motor Muscle® Carb and Choke Cleaner is a blend of solvents specifically formulated to dissolve and clean the residue deposited on carburetors and chokes during the normal operation of a motor vehicle or other gasoline engine powered equipment. VOC compliant in all 50 states.
Unit Quantity: Single
Weight: 1.0000
Used For: Manual And Automatic Chokes/ Baffle Plates/ Air Intakes/ Carburetors/ Linkages/ Throttle Bodies
Unit Size: 12 Ounce
Unit Type: Aerosol Can

Features
  • Super Jet Spray Cuts And Removes Grease And Varnish
  • Oxygen Sensor Safe
  • Improves Engine Performance
  • VOC Compliant
  • OEM Certified
